Owls including the Great Horned Owl, and Eastern Screech owls were a common part of the woodland environment. Their hoots and screeches were part of the night time sounds in New Netherland.
In New England's Raritiesm 1672, Josselyn says,"The Owl, Avis devia, which are of three kinds; the great Gray Owl with Ears, the little Gray Owl, and the White Owl which is no bigger than a Thrush."
